Understanding Oracle Integration: From Basics to Best Practices (And Your First Steps to Seamless Flow)
Embarking on the journey of Oracle Integration can seem daunting, but it's a strategic move for any business aiming for seamless data flow and process automation. At its core, Oracle Integration, often powered by robust platforms like Oracle Integration Cloud (OIC), allows diverse applications and systems to communicate effectively. This ranges from connecting your CRM to your ERP, integrating cloud-based services with on-premise legacy systems, or even orchestrating complex business processes involving multiple endpoints. Understanding the basics means grasping fundamental concepts such as adapters for connectivity, integrations for defining data mappings and transformations, and orchestrations for sequencing multi-step processes. It's about recognizing that successful integration isn't just about technology; it's about aligning your business needs with the right technical solutions to eliminate silos and drive efficiency.
Transitioning from the basics to best practices in Oracle Integration involves a deeper dive into architecture, governance, and continuous improvement. Your first steps towards achieving a truly seamless flow should focus on a clear understanding of your current system landscape and defining your integration requirements meticulously. Consider starting with a small, impactful project to gain experience and demonstrate value. For instance, integrating a newly adopted SaaS application with your existing user management system is a great starting point. As you progress, emphasize modular design, error handling strategies, and robust monitoring to ensure reliable operations. Adopting an API-first approach and leveraging OIC's pre-built recipes and accelerators can significantly speed up development and ensure future scalability. Remember, successful integration is an ongoing process of refinement and adaptation to evolving business needs.
Oracle integration streamlines the process of connecting disparate systems and applications, ensuring a seamless flow of data across an enterprise. Through robust APIs and pre-built connectors, businesses can achieve real-time synchronization, automate workflows, and enhance operational efficiency. This facilitates a unified view of critical business information, empowering better decision-making and fostering innovation across the entire organization. For more details on this topic, you can explore oracle integration.
Troubleshooting & Optimizing Your Oracle Integrations: Practical Tips & Common Questions Answered
Navigating the complexities of Oracle integrations can often feel like a puzzle, but with the right approach, effective troubleshooting and optimization are well within reach. One common pitfall is overlooking granular logging; ensure your integration flows are configured to provide detailed insights into each step, especially when dealing with external systems. When performance issues arise, start by analyzing the critical path of your integration. Is a specific service call introducing latency? Are large data volumes being processed inefficiently? Tools like Oracle Integration Cloud's (OIC) monitoring dashboards offer invaluable real-time metrics, allowing you to pinpoint bottlenecks quickly. Furthermore, consider implementing robust error handling mechanisms early in your design phase. This proactively addresses potential failures and provides clear pathways for recovery, minimizing downtime and improving overall system resilience. Don't underestimate the power of a well-defined error strategy.
Optimizing your Oracle integrations goes beyond just fixing immediate problems; it involves a continuous cycle of refinement and proactive measures. A key strategy is to leverage OIC's native capabilities for data mapping and transformation efficiently. Are you performing complex transformations that could be offloaded to a more suitable service, or simplified within OIC itself? Consider the impact of network latency on your integrations, especially when connecting to on-premise systems; solutions like the Connectivity Agent need to be correctly sized and configured. For frequently asked questions about common integration challenges, we often see inquiries regarding:
- API rate limits and how to manage them
- Strategies for handling large file transfers robustly
- Best practices for securing integration endpoints
